ALEXANDRIA, Va., March 17 -- United States Patent no. 12,577,462, issued on March 17, was assigned to DENKA COMPANY Ltd. (Tokyo).
"Phosphor powder, light-emitting device, image display device, and illumination device" was invented by Hideyuki Emoto (Tokyo).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A phosphor powder including phosphor particles which are a phosphor represented by a general formula Mx(Si, Al)2(N, O)3plus-minusy (where M is Li and one or more alkaline earth metal elements and 0.52less than equal toxless than equal to0.9 and 0.06less than equal toyless than equal to0.36 are satisfied) and in which a part of M is substituted with a Ce element, wherein a Si/Al atomic ratio is equal to or more ...
